KEYSTONE REPORTING
This is a global initiative to format a
reporting procedure for civil society non-profit
organizations to install appropriate practices
and tools for measuring and communicating
social change to its members and stakeholders.
Once operational, this would improve the
performance of the
organizational in seeking to bring about
real development with social value, simultaneously
winning higher levels of support from its
members, stakeholders, givers and international
donors.

Brainstorming sessions last July 16 and
23, 2005 with representatives from the Board
ot Trustees, Sustaining Members, Medical
Advisory Council, and Managing Staff conducted
by Keystone Program Manager, Boots Mendoza.
Keystone works in partnership with the Philippine
Council for NGO
Certification. This project will significantly
increase the quality and quantity of donations
and grants.
PBM is committed to this project as we see
it also as an opportunity to enhance our
standards of service and earn the respect
of donors for our transparency and accountability.
